用wmic建立已安裝軟體清單
這篇Generate a List of Installed Programs in Windows介紹了一個產生你的Windows已安裝軟體的清單的簡單方法。當你的Windows掛了、或要重新安裝或買了新電腦,有了這樣一份清單,將會大幅加速重新安裝的時間。
- 在命令提示字元視窗裡輸入wmic,執行後就會進入Windows管理工具(Windows Management Instrumentation Command-line,wmic)的指令模式,輸入「/?」就能顯示使用的簡要說明。
- wmic的指令基本語法是:
[/選項] 指令代碼 操作動作
指令代碼可以用 alias list brief 列出:
- 有了指令代碼,就能在代碼後面加上「/?」列出它的操作說明,例如「CPU /?」能列出CPU資訊的使用說明,其中的LIST很方便,其後可以再帶列表格式為簡要格式(brief)或完整格式(full)。
- 要列出系統裡安裝軟體用「product list brief」就能顯示出所有資訊,第一列是欄名,有Caption、IdentifyingNumber、Name、Vendor、Version等。用「product get name,version」就將軟體的名稱與版本顯示出來。
- 最後指定輸出檔案的選項,將軟體清單寫到指定的檔案裡:
/output:"d:\Dropbox\My Dropbox\install-apps.txt" product get name,version
wmi命令列
##
您可能也會有興趣的類似文章
- WSL+WSLg啟用Linux圖形介面應用(GUI Apps) (0則留言, 2021/04/25)
- 以系統管理員啟動Windows Terminal的3個方法 (0則留言, 2020/01/24)
- 安裝通用輸入法編輯器以擴充Windows 7 輸入法 (3則留言, 2011/11/20)
- DOS命令使用技巧1:最快把文字檔案貼入剪貼簿的方法 (0則留言, 2010/02/27)
- 用App Launcher建立Windows 7的桌面工具列 (1則留言, 2010/11/11)
- 以系統管理員啟動Windows Terminal的簡單方法:使用gsudo.exe (0則留言, 2020/05/20)
- 快速切換資料夾的DOS指令:go-tool (0則留言, 2014/04/26)
- 你可能不知道的微軟工具-10款鮮為人知的微軟免費軟體 (4則留言, 2008/10/11)
- 使用RocketDock遇到了Windows Terminal的多實例問題 (0則留言, 2024/02/05)
- 取得Windows執行中程式的命令行參數(Arguments) (0則留言, 2020/02/28)
- es+fzf:超快速找檔神器-用Everything Search的命令行es.exe,整合fzf的模糊搜尋;WSL也能使用! (0則留言, 2020/03/14)
- Microsoft My Phone:同步手機資料的網路服務 (0則留言, 2009/05/20)
- 微軟套裝程式管理工具winget預覽版釋出!(Windows Package Manager) (0則留言, 2020/05/27)
- [Windows好用工具]:WorkSpace Switch:保存當前開啟中的件檔名以方便稍後重新開啟 (0則留言, 2016/09/18)
- 使用Inno Setup包裝安裝程式的備忘 (2則留言, 2014/03/21)
十分感謝您的教學, 但小弟試了一下好像並不是所有安裝軟體都會透過product get條列出,好像Filezilla就沒辦法顯示出來
會是這個問題嗎?wmic product get name /value – not showing 32-bit products on 64-bit OS
這篇Listing installed applications on Vista 64-bit with WMI列了用VBScript找出安裝程式的方法。